Hannah is at an arcade where each game requires her to use two tokens. She buys 40 tokens to begin. Let N be the number of games Hannah has played. Set up and solve an equation for the number of games Hannah has played when she has only 16 tokens left.

Answer:

2N+16=40

Step-by-step explanation:

The number of games played be N.

Total tokens bought= 40

Each game requires 2 tokens to play.

Number of tokens required for N games= 2N

Number of tokens left=16

So, the equation to find the number of games played is

2N+16=40
